What is the volume of a 200 gram sample of gold if its density is known to be 20.5 g/mL?

Answer:

The answer is 9.76 mL

Explanation:

The volume of a substance when given the density and mass can be found by using the formula

[tex]volume = \frac{mass}{density} \\ [/tex]

From the question

mass of gold = 200 g

density = 20.5 g/mL

It's volume is

[tex]volume = \frac{200}{20.5} \\ = 9.7560975609...[/tex]

We have the final answer as

9.76 mL
